The film releases are gaining momentum these days. The small producers who were against releasing their films at a time when the films of big stars are getting hit the screen as Sankranthi releases. Once the exam season starts there will be very less audiences between March and April end. That is the reason why several producers are planning to release their films in February or in the beginning of March.
Moreover, there is no big competition from the seasoned stars during these days. On February 15, three films are set for release. They are ' Lakshmi Kalyanam , Nicky and Neeraj and Maa Daivam Peddayana'. Of them Lakshmi Kalyanam was directed by Teja and produced by K Mahendra with Kalyanram in the lead. Though Athanokkade was proved a big hit, Kalyanram's next flick 'Asaadhyudu' failed to make a big mark.
So he had kept high hopes on Lakshmi Kalyanam . Moreover, Teja also did a lot of hard work for the film, as he too had no notable hits in the recent past. The film was shot for about 100 days in Madanapalle. Kalyanram's get up, Kaajal's glamour, RP Patnaik's tunes and Manisharma's background score would be the highlights for the film.
Next comes Nicky and Neeraj directed by AP Chandra and produced by Meghana Iyyunni, an NRI with Sivaji and Deepa in the lead. The director claims that he had portrayed Sivaji in a different angle.
The third film 'Maa Daivam Peddayana' is a dubbed version in Telugu of Tamil hit film 'Ayyaa…!' with Sharatkumar and Nayanatara in the lead. Directed by Hari, the film was a big hit in Tamil. Presenter of the film Kethireddy Jagadiswara Reddy and producer PJ Reddy are sure that the film would be a big hit in Telugu also. Another speciality of the film is that this is the debut film of Nayanatara in Tamil, who is now busy in Telugu films.
